AFC Fylde vs Chorley Preview

AFC Fylde were victorious on the opening day of the campaign, and as a result, the Coasters have been moved into favouritism for the title. Danny Rowe was once again amongst the goalscorers, and it was his penalty that secured a narrow victory over Aldershot. It was a decent away performance, with Mark Yeates amongst the players to impress in Hampshire. With six debutantes taking to the field, it was always likely to be a slightly disjointed performance, but Dave Challinor’s side should only get stronger as the season progresses. They’re back at home on Tuesday night, and it was a relatively happy hunting ground for the men from the Fylde Coast last season. Chesterfield were the only side to beat them here in 2019, and they should be strong enough to see off newly promoted Chorley in their second fixture of the campaign. Challinor’s subs helped change the game at the weekend, and with the likes of Nick Haughton and Matty Kosylo able to provide some additional energy from the bench, they should be difficult to beat this season.

Chorley began their stint in the National League with a goalless draw against Bromley. They had fewer shots than the hosts, but they weren’t outplayed by any stretch of the imagination, and it bodes well for the remainder of the campaign. A clean sheet at home will also be pleasing for boss Jamie Vermiglio. Despite carrying the momentum of promotion with them, Chorley haven’t had the best of preparations for the new campaign with a number of injury setbacks striking throughout June and July. Jake Cottrell fractured his finger, Scott Leather and Matt Urwin are both still on the sidelines whilst Louis Almond didn’t make it in time for the opener. They lacked a little bit of creativity in the final third, and that is something for the coaching staff to work on ahead of this difficult looking away trip.
